By Past Senator Dr. Deborah Mencias Deborah Mencias-McMillan:

Dear UDP delegate:

I have chosen to write to you at this very moment in time because I still have a tinge of hope. I write because I feel compelled to do so. Plain and simple. You see, like some of you, I know what it is to put your credibility on the line for a politician. Like some of you, I know what it is to muster the confidence to get on that rostrum and campaign for someone other than yourself. Like some of you, I know what it is to get up at 4 am (before your children are awake) and arrive home (when your children are already asleep) because you went to remote areas to campaign for a politician. Like some of you, I know of promise/s made and for which I am still waiting: ONE house lot. But unlike you, thousands and thousands of die-hard and lifelong UDPs will not get to vote on Sunday.

Before you vote at our Party’s convention on Sunday, I ask that you take some time to reflect. Do not reflect on the promises and possible money that you will be offered but reflect on the thousands and thousands of Belizeans for whom you are making these significant decisions. When you mark that X, I want you to ask the following questions:

  1. Can you and will you resist bribes?
  2. Can you and will you resist in engaging in corruption?
  3. Do you have the fortitude to remove or recommend that a colleague be removed from office based on substantiated evidence of involvement in corruption?
  4. Will you listen to opposing views and welcome different perspectives?
  5. Will you respond to me (be it even a simple email or text) when I submit a recommendation that someone be assisted?
  6. Do you realize the potential of the group called the Belizean diaspora?
  7. Are you committed to redistricting our country instead of having the minority represent the majority?
  8. Will you ensure that the majority of the registered voters (women) have a seat AND a voice at the decision-making table?
  9. Are you (female or male aspirant) capable of and committed to addressing the patriarchal structures that have prevented women from meaningful engagement in Belize?
  10. Can you and will you put Belize about partisan politics?

Let us first be true to ourselves before we offer ourselves to the people of Belize. General elections may be about winning, but party conventions are about building. Right now, our party needs many more bridge builders. Thus far, I’ve seen far too many sowing the seeds of division. So my dear UDP delegate, this is not about you. It’s about US. Vote for the party.

Past Senator Dr. Deborah Mencias-McMillan
